I have one comparison case that did apparently make a difference. The MC3403
sounded better in a phaser than the TL074. I guess it is a circuit
configuration issue. The design originally used the 4136 (excuse me if I got
that wrong), and the 3403 was listed as a more compatible replacement.
By and large, a lot of op-amps can be swapped with no comparable difference,
UNLESS the circuit exploits a particular "feature" of the op-amp originally
chosen.
